Heads up: if the Lintrock baseline file in the Quarrow repo drifts from main, CI fails with a "stale baseline" error even when the code is fine. Quick fix is to regenerate the baseline on a clean checkout and re-push. If a customer build is blocked, confirm the failing run matches the token below before escalating.

build token for yadug-yagag: htk21_c863c33eb8b82c0c9c152

Temporary Site — Night Shift Notes. While Harkness Row is under renovation, night-shift staff report to the interim site at Dunmore Yard, Unit 4. Parking is at the rear; the main shutter stays down after dark. Sign the night register on arrival and at handover. The side door is the only entry overnight and takes the code below.

door code, tajof-kageg: bdg-QVDCE-3

Restricted wiki — managers only. Subject: proposed joint venture with Coldevane Industries. The venture would combine our Ashreth logistics network with Coldevane's cold-storage assets under a new entity based in Verlport. Ownership split under discussion is 55/45 in our favor. Due diligence on their facilities is roughly half complete; findings so far are unremarkable. Board vote expected next month. Staffing and branding questions remain open. The confidential rationale for timing appears directly below.

management briefing: Only 7 of the 120 pilot accounts renewed Ralael, so a churn review is set for January 1.